Establishments primarily engaged in the collection and disposal of refuse by processing or destruction or in the operation of incinerators, waste treatment plants, landfills, or other sites for disposal of such materials.
Establishments primarily engaged in collecting and transporting refuse without such disposal are classified in Transportation, Industry 4212.

The refuse systems industry (NAICS 4953) is undergoing significant transformation driven by a combination of regulatory dynamics, technological advancements, and rising environmental awareness among consumers and businesses. A notable trend is the increased emphasis on sustainability and achieving circular economy goals. Companies are investing in waste-to-energy technologies and enhancing recycling processes to reduce landfill dependency. The adoption of smart waste management systems, utilizing IoT and AI, is optimizing route planning, reducing operational costs, and minimizing environmental impacts.
In the near future, we can expect stricter regulatory frameworks pushing for higher recycling rates and more stringent waste disposal practices. Additionally, consumer demand for eco-friendly waste management solutions is likely to propel the development of innovative services and products. The industry is also witnessing a shift towards public-private partnerships, aiming to improve infrastructure and efficiency in waste management operations.
Economic uncertainties and fluctuating commodity prices may pose challenges, but overall, the industry is poised for growth with a focus on technological integration and sustainability. Companies that adapt to these trends and invest in green technologies will likely see a competitive edge and market expansion opportunities.
